The Origins: From Skepticism to Revelation


Helen Schucman, an atheist and self-professed "militant agnostic," commenced receiving inner dictation from an entity she recognized as Jesus in 1965. Her colleague, William "Bill" Thetford, annoyed by educational politics, prompt they discover a "much better way." What adopted was 7 many years of transcribed substance, totaling over one,200 internet pages. Schucman resisted but in the end complied, viewing it for a psychological experiment. Printed in 1976 by the muse for Interior Peace, ACIM attained traction via endorsements from figures like Marianne Williamson, whose e-book A Return to Love introduced it mainstream fame during the 1990s.

The Program statements no monopoly on truth, stating It can be "a class, not a religion." It draws from Christian terminology but reinterprets it non-dualistically, aligning with Eastern philosophies like Advaita Vedanta and Buddhism. Core Ideas: Perception is Truth


At ACIM's coronary heart is the concept that notion shapes actuality. The Textual content clarifies: "Nothing real is often threatened. Practically nothing unreal exists. Herein lies the peace of God." We perceive a world of separation, conflict, and discomfort mainly because our minds pick the ego's lens—rooted in dread and guilt—around the Holy Spirit's vision of unity and love.

Vital concepts include:


The Illusion of Separation: The ego teaches we have been isolated bodies in the hostile earth. ACIM counters that we are eternal spirit, 1 with God. Sin, as ordinarily recognized, is undone through forgiveness, revealing no separation ever occurred.

Miracles as Shifts in Notion: A "wonder" isn't supernatural; it is a correction in contemplating, deciding on like over fear. Workbook Lesson one starts just: "Absolutely nothing I see usually means just about anything," dismantling our projections.

Forgiveness as the Key: Accurate forgiveness releases grievances, viewing others as innocent extensions of ourselves. It is not excusing damage but recognizing it as unreal, a call for appreciate.

The Workbook: 365 Times to Interior Peace
The Workbook for college students is ACIM's simple Main—365 classes, one particular each day, suitable for ten-15 minutes of exercise. No prior expertise demanded; it reprograms the head by repetition.

Early lessons goal the senses: "I usually do not fully grasp anything at all I see" (Lesson three). Mid-system, it shifts to intellect teaching: "I'm as God developed me" (Lesson one hundred ten). Sophisticated classes affirm: "There isn't a entire world!" (Lesson 132), culminating in "For I'm as God created me" (Lesson 365).

The Textual content and Guide: Depth for Academics


The Textual content (622 pages) lays philosophical groundwork, employing Christian metaphors to dismantle Moi defenses. Chapters like "The Gifts of God" reveal salvation as effortless acceptance.

The Guide for Lecturers addresses "lecturers of God"—everyone committed to the System. It defines amounts of educating (belief, honesty, tolerance) and clarifies the healer's purpose: not correcting bodies, but minds.

ACIM's non-dual ontology posits 1 issue (separation) david hoffmeister wikipedia and one Option (forgiveness). The Holy Spirit, our Inner Instructor, guides us over and above the ego's "tiny, mad notion" of autonomy.
